Key Responsibilities
- Set up, operate, and program Hurco CNC milling machines using WinMax controls
- Accurately read and interpret engineering drawings and technical specifications
- Select the appropriate tooling and configure machines for efficient production runs
- Conduct first-off inspections to ensure all components meet stringent quality standards
- Work within tight tolerances, maintaining accuracy and consistency throughout production
- Monitor machine performance and make necessary adjustments to optimize output
- Maintain a clean, safe, and organized workspace in accordance with company procedures
- Contribute to continuous improvement initiatives to enhance process efficiency
